Huge Tires

Just received my Falken Azenis RT615 tires. I already had acquired a second set of wheels. These puppies are 275/35s and they look huge compared to the stock wheels It also appears that the car will be more than a little bit lower with them on. So, I'll be ready to do battle on 8 July at our next event at the Sierra Vista airport.

Ok. Pictures will be forthcoming. The event is over and the beast was awesome! The tires provided grip that rivaled the R compounds on the guys in the open classes. Out of a field of 11 on various forms of street tires, I placed 1st, both raw time and after the PAX factor (handicapping) was figured in. I was so fast that no mere mortal could possibly have matched me. Therefore the fact that 6 or 7 guys had faster times is absolute proof that outer space aliens are living among us. All in all, great time, great tires and really great car.
